pcie_imx doesn't seem to share any useful code for iMX8MP SoC and it is
rather tied to quite old port of pcie_designware driver from Linux which
suffices only iMX6 specific needs.

But currently we have the common DWC specific bits which alligns pretty
well with DW PCIe controller on iMX8MP SoC. So lets reuse those common
bits instead as a new driver for iMX8 SoCs. It should be fairly easy to
add support for other iMX8 variants to this driver.

iMX8MP SoC also comes up with standalone PCIe PHY support, so hence we
can reuse the generic PHY infrastructure to power on PCIe PHY.

Testing with this patch-set included:

Verdin iMX8MP # pci enum
PCIE-0: Link up (Gen1-x1, Bus0)
Verdin iMX8MP # 
Verdin iMX8MP # nvme scan
Verdin iMX8MP # 
Verdin iMX8MP # nvme info
Device 0: Vendor: 0x126f Rev: T0828A0  Prod: AA000000000000000720
            Type: Hard Disk
            Capacity: 122104.3 MB = 119.2 GB (250069680 x 512)
Verdin iMX8MP # 
Verdin iMX8MP # load nvme 0 $loadaddr <file-name>

Since now we have the modern pcie_dw_imx.c driver for iMX SoCs,
encourage people to switch to that for any further new iMX SoC support
or even for the older iMX6 SoCs too.
